Leadership review briefing — Gross-margin review, Quillard Dynamics

Welcome in, and apologies for throwing this at you in week one. We've been running a gross-margin review across the Northgate product family; headline is margins slipped from 61% to 56% over two quarters, mostly hosting costs and over-generous services bundling. Fenna Rourke has the detailed workbook. The leadership review wants options, not just diagnosis, so come with a view. One more piece of context sits just below.

board note of yageg-yadug: The northern region missed its Framir quota by 13.1 percent last quarter. Lamathek Freight plans to raise the Quenael list price by 30.2 percent in March. The pricing group signed off on a budget of $133.5 million for Project Novok. The renewal with Gilethek Foods closes at $60.0 million a year, 2.7 percent above the last contract.

## Tuning

The receipt mailer (Almsgate) batches donation receipts and sends through the Thornquay relay. On-call: if the queue backs up, resist the urge to crank batch size — the relay rate-limits per connection, and bigger batches just mean bigger retries. Scale worker count first, then shorten the flush interval. Dedupe window must stay longer than the retry horizon or donors get duplicate receipts, which generates tickets. All knobs live in one place and are read at worker start. Current production values follow.

tuning table, kajop-yafof:
QUOTAS = {
    "wenath": 10,
    "ulaael": 5,
}

# Break-Glass: CompactKite Log Compaction

Hey reviewer — if compaction on the Ferrow message queue wedges and on-call can't reach the admin plane, break-glass applies. Grab the emergency operator role, pause compaction on the stuck partition, and file an incident note within an hour. Unsealing the emergency credential bundle requires the recovery passphrase shown directly below.

unlock words, kajog-bahif: wendor-praael-ralys-julvan-kasath-kelys-wenmir-wenius-julax